基大数据之基,筑前端安全新架构
|
在当前数据驱动的互联网时代,大数据已经成为企业核心资产之一,而前端作为用户与系统交互的第一道防线,其安全性显得尤为重要。作为前端安全工程师,我们不仅要关注代码质量,更要深入理解数据流转的每一个环节。 构建前端安全架构,首要任务是确保数据在传输过程中的完整性与机密性。通过引入HTTPS、CORS策略以及严格的请求验证机制,可以有效防止中间人攻击和跨站脚本注入等常见威胁。同时,对用户输入进行严格过滤和转义,是防范XSS攻击的关键。 随着微前端和模块化开发的兴起,组件间的通信与权限控制变得复杂。我们需要建立统一的安全规范,确保每个子应用或组件在访问敏感数据时都经过身份验证和权限校验。这不仅提升了系统的安全性,也增强了整体架构的可维护性。
分析图由AI辅助,仅供参考 数据存储方面,前端应避免直接处理敏感信息,如密码、身份证号等,而是通过后端接口进行加密处理。本地存储(如localStorage)也需采取加密措施,防止因浏览器漏洞导致的数据泄露。自动化安全测试是保障前端安全的重要手段。通过集成SAST、DAST工具,结合CI/CD流程,可以在代码提交阶段就发现潜在风险。同时,定期进行渗透测试和漏洞扫描,有助于及时发现并修复安全隐患。 前端安全不仅是技术问题,更是意识问题。团队成员需要持续学习最新的安全知识,关注行业动态,提升整体安全素养。只有将安全融入开发流程的每一个环节,才能真正筑起前端安全的新架构。 (编辑:开发网_商丘站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330475号